Claresholm alerts residents of spam email

Apr 2, 2020 | 9:47 AM

CLARESHOLM, AB – The Town of Claresholm is warning of a scam email in the community.

The email states that the Town is undergoing an “annual bank reconciliation audit” and reviewing “the company outstanding balances”.

It asks the receiver to send a list of open invoices and outstanding payments and to hold on to any payment “to avoid credit error” as a result of the alleged bank audit.

The spam email (Photo courtesy Town of Claresholm on Facebook)

The email is signed by the supposed ‘Head of Accounting’ for the Town of Claresholm.

The town addressed the issue on Facebook, stating that the email was in fact illegitimate. They said that if anyone receives an email like this, it’s important to note the address it’s sent from.

Any emails from the town would end in the address @claresholm.ca. The spam message was sent under the info@spc-gmh.org.
